How Common Is The Last Name Tamun? popularity and diffusion
Tamun is the 616,129th most widely held family name world-wide, held by approximately 1 in 14,575,092 people. This last name is primarily found in Asia, where 75 percent of Tamun live; 75 percent live in Southeast Asia and 61 percent live in Tai-Asia. It is also the 234,743rd most frequently occurring given name internationally, borne by 1,149 people.
This last name is most commonly used in Thailand, where it is borne by 306 people, or 1 in 230,844. In Thailand Tamun is mostly concentrated in: Tak Province, where 52 percent live, Rayong Province, where 14 percent live and Lamphun Province, where 12 percent live. Besides Thailand Tamun occurs in 9 countries. It is also found in Papua New Guinea, where 17 percent live and Indonesia, where 13 percent live.
